1. Vibratory Sieves
Vibratory sieves are highly praised for their ability to enhance productivity. Their gentle but effective vibration helps in separating particles based on size, without damaging the powder. Many users noted that these sieves are particularly beneficial in fine powder applications, as they have a high throughput and are easy to clean.
2. Rotap Sieve Shakers
Rotap sieve shakers offer precise and controlled sieving, making them ideal for laboratories and quality control settings. The unique rotary motion allows for a thorough separation of particles. Industry experts have reported that this equipment is especially useful for achieving consistent results in research and product development phases. Its versatility is further highlighted by the option to use various sieve sizes.
3. Ultrasonic Sieving Systems
For users dealing with challenging materials that tend to clog or agglomerate, ultrasonic sieving systems prove to be indispensable. These systems employ ultrasonic vibrations to break up clumps during the sieving process, ensuring a smooth workflow. Feedback from survey respondents indicated that this equipment significantly improved throughput in applications involving sticky powders or those requiring high precision.
4. Air Classifiers
Air classifiers utilize air flow to separate powders based on particle size and density. They are particularly favored for their ability to achieve sharp cut points while also handling a wide range of materials. Participants highlighted their excellent energy efficiency and low maintenance costs. This makes them a preferred choice for large-scale operations aiming for sustainability.
5. Automatic Powder Sieving Machines
Automatic powder sieving machines are designed for high-capacity operations where speed and efficiency are paramount. These machines can process large batches without requiring constant supervision, freeing up valuable operational time. Respondents mentioned that the integration of automation technologies increases reliability and decreases the potential for human error in the sieving process.
